Influence of the magnetic anisotropy dispersion in Ge3Mn5 clusters on the temperature dependences of magnetization in thin Ge:Mn films

Abstract:
The temperature dependences of magnetization M ( T ) of thin ion-implanted Ge:Mn (4 at % Mn) films containing Ge3Mn5 clusters were measured on samples cooled in the absence of magnetic field (zero field cooled, ZFC) and in a magnetic field of 10 kOe (field-cooled, FC). It has been established that the shape of ZFC–FC differential M(T) curves is determined by lognormal distribution of the size-dependent magnetic anisotropy energy of Ge3Mn5 clusters. Analysis of the observed ZFC–FC magnetization curves allowed the magnetic anisotropy dispersion (variance) and magnetic anisotropy constant to be estimated.
